Clifford Smith

Clifford Smith is an American landscape painter.

Smith studied at Southern Connecticut State College and the Pratt Institute, Brooklyn. He has had numerous solo exhibitions since the late 1970s and has also participated in group exhibitions across the country.

Clifford Smith's works appear at first glance to be photographs, so realistically are they painted. Whether depicting ocean expanses or urban and rural landscapes, the artist conveys the tension and sensuality of nature.
